Following a goosebump-raising appearance on Charlie Tee’s BBC Radio 1 D&B Show for 60 Second Send It that saw props from Becky Hill, A Little Sound continues her explosive ascent with her self-titled, debut EP ‘A Little Sound’ starring esteemed producers, Goddard, Dr Meaker, Document One and Gray via Born On Road.

Dreamy singer-songwriter and bubbling DJ, A Little Sound has already been responsible for the vocals behind some of D&B’s biggest anthems including Kanine’s Back In Time, which currently boasts over 6M Spotify streams and support from René Lavice and Charlie Hedges on BBC Radio 1, as well as Technimatic’s Lakota, or Weed & Wine with Friction to name only a few.

With a background in musical theatre and a history of performing acoustic covers via Youtube since she was 11, the multi-faceted singer-songwriter, DJ, MC and stage host has channelled the vibrant soundscape of Bristol D&B influences and beyond, adding to a vocal prowess that landed her 2nd place in DrumandBassArena’s 2021 Award for Best Vocalist.

Simultaneously spinning pitch-perfect vocals and DJing hefty D&B mind-benders in her live sets, A Little Sound’s formidable live presence consistently animates crowds into a grinning frenzy.

Her impressive stage presence has charmed audiences across festivals and clubs this year including headline performances at Motion and Lakota in Bristol, XOYO with Danny Byrd, fabric with DJ Fresh, o2 Academy with Wilkinson, Steel Yard, Glastonbury, Love Saves The Day, Hospitality On The Beach, Electric Woodlands, Rampage, and Boomtown, where she and Inja wrote and performed the closing ceremony anthem in front of 30,000 people.

Set to shell down internationally once more during her upcoming autumn and winter tour that will hit the United Kingdom, Australia, and New Zealand, A Little Sound is speedily approaching notoriety with debut EP A Little Sound.

As a beloved member of the Born On Road crew, the EP marks a special family moment for the label. Her most personal work yet, single Better Off Alone ft. Document One demands gun fingers with dark basslines and even heavier drops to reflect on letting go of a lover. Meanwhile The Other Side with fellow Bristol heavyweight Dr. Meaker truly showcases A Little Sound’s vocal range, melding glorious production flows with gorgeous croons.

Meanwhile, Memories sees A Little Sound reunite with Gray since launching her sound on Fallen with him in 2020, showcasing primetime, full-throated D&B drops whilst Breathe with Goddard effortlessly levitates with haunting euphoria. A polished and attentively crafted source of joy, the A Little Sound EP is a triumph for the rising DJ-singer-songwriter, destined to reach the top.

A Little Sound – A Little Sound EP is out now via Born On Road.
